setMsisdnNumber方法调用说明(设置本机号码)
时间:10-02
整理:3721RD
点击:
[SOLUTION]
在MT6592之后,若需要客制化来设置本机号码,传入的参数有限制。
JB版本:
单双卡设置的方法如下:
双卡
geminiPhone.setLine1NumberGemini(String alphaTag, String number, Message onComplete, int SIMId);
单卡
mPhone.setLine1Number(String alphaTag, String number, Message onComplete);
在MT6592之前,例如89,72,82。其中onComplete参数可以传入null;
但是在MT6592上,这个参数必须有值,不能为null,否则需要重新开机才起作用。
KK版本 & L版本:
单双卡调用使用的API在PhoneInterfaceManagerEx.java中
setLine1Number(String alphaTag, String number, int sim Id);
默认调用此方法会传入callback。
在MT6592之后,若需要客制化来设置本机号码,传入的参数有限制。
JB版本:
单双卡设置的方法如下:
双卡
geminiPhone.setLine1NumberGemini(String alphaTag, String number, Message onComplete, int SIMId);
单卡
mPhone.setLine1Number(String alphaTag, String number, Message onComplete);
在MT6592之前,例如89,72,82。其中onComplete参数可以传入null;
但是在MT6592上,这个参数必须有值,不能为null,否则需要重新开机才起作用。
KK版本 & L版本:
单双卡调用使用的API在PhoneInterfaceManagerEx.java中
setLine1Number(String alphaTag, String number, int sim Id);
默认调用此方法会传入callback。